WebEnd. In 1980, Fez and Jackie went to Jamaica and were staying at Hedonism Resort. One night, Fez caught Jackie on the phone with Kelso. After this, Jackie left Fez, breaking up with him and getting back together with Kelso. This situation hurt Fez so much that he spent next five days getting kicked out of hot tubs for talking too much about it. Web19 de jan. de 2024 · The final episode of That '70s Show 's eight-season run originally aired on May 18, 2006 and followed the Point Place gang on New Year's Eve in 1979 — making it the last day of the '70s.
